Overdrive Planetary and One-Way Clutch Assembly

WARNING: This page is about a different car, the 2004 Lincoln LS. However, it is still accessible from the selected car via links, so may be relevant.
CAUTION: Do not remove the overdrive one-way clutch. Damage to the clutch may occur if it is removed.
CAUTION: Do not attempt to remove the No. 12 bearing from behind the pinion gears.
NOTE: Individual parts of the planetary carriers are not serviceable.
NOTE: The overdrive one-way clutch is serviced with the center shaft assembly.
NOTE: Inspect the one-way clutch.
  • Temporarily insert the overdrive planetary gear carrier assembly into the one-way clutch rollers for verification of the one-way clutch.
  • The planetary gear must rotate counterclockwise and hold when rotated clockwise.
  • Remove the planetary gear carrier assembly.
  • Inspect for cracks in the roller cage and wear on the roller clutch, and the press fit of the one-way clutch to the center shaft.
NOTE: Inspect the overdrive planetary.
  • Inspect the pinion gears for damaged or excessively worn teeth, and for free rotation.
  • Check the pins and shafts in the planetary assemblies for loose fit and/or complete disengagement.
  • Inspect the overdrive one-way clutch inner race, and the inner and outer races for scored or damaged surface areas where the rollers contact the races.
  • Inspect the sun gear for damaged or worn teeth.
  • Inspect the No. 2 bearing for damage.
  • Thoroughly clean all parts and blow dry with moisture-free compressed air.
  • Inspect the sun gear for damaged or worn teeth.

Item 1: Retaining Ring Disassembly Note 

    NOTE: The overdrive one-way clutch is serviced with the center shaft assembly.
    Fig 2: Removing Center Shaft From Overdrive Ring Gear
    G03201928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  1. Remove the center shaft from the overdrive ring gear.
    1. Remove the overdrive center shaft retaining ring.
    2. While rotating counterclockwise remove the center shaft from the ring gear.

Item 7: Overdrive Sun Gear Assembly Note 

    CAUTION: Make sure that the No. 12 bearing is in place in the overdrive planetary prior to installing the overdrive sun gear.
    Fig 13: Installing Overdrive Sun Gear
    G03201939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  1. Install the overdrive sun gear with the recessed gear teeth facing toward the adapter.

Item 6: Coast Clutch Adapter Assembly Note 

  1. Install the coast clutch-to-overdrive carrier adapter.
    Fig 14: Installing Coast Clutch-To-Overdrive Carrier Adapter
    G03201940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.

Item 4: No. 2 Overdrive Planetary Thrust Bearing Assembly Note 

    NOTE: Use petroleum jelly to hold the No. 2 overdrive planetary thrust bearing in place.
    Fig 15: Installing No. 2 Overdrive Planetary Thrust Bearing
    G03201941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  1. Install the No. 2 overdrive planetary thrust bearing.

Item 1: Retaining Ring Assembly Note 

    NOTE: The overdrive one-way clutch is serviced with the center shaft assembly.
    Fig 16: Installing Center Shaft And Overdrive One-Way Clutch
    G03201942Courtesy of FORD MOTOR CO.
  1. Install the center shaft and overdrive one-way clutch.
    1. Install the center shaft and overdrive one-way clutch.
    2. Install the overdrive center shaft retaining ring.
